Introduction
For commercial rental operators, event planners, and amusement venue owners, proper post-use drying is the most critical daily maintenance step for inflatable water slides. Unlike residential inflatables, commercial water slides endure frequent high-intensity use, prolonged water contact, and complex outdoor environments. Thorough drying not only keeps the slide clean, odor-free, and visually appealing but also effectively avoids mold growth, fabric aging, seam cracking, and structural damage caused by trapped moisture.
Improper drying and storage often lead to costly repairs, shortened equipment lifespan, and even hygiene and safety risks for end users. This professional guide shares standardized step-by-step drying workflows, bad-weather solutions, common mistakes to avoid, and long-term storage tips to help you keep your commercial inflatable water slides in perfect working condition year-round.
Why Proper Drying Is Critical for Commercial Water Slides
Drying is not an optional step but a mandatory maintenance procedure for commercial inflatable water slide fleets. Consistent and thorough drying protects your equipment investment, ensures operational safety, and supports long-term commercial reuse. The core benefits are as follows:
- Prevents Mold, Mildew & Odors: Residual moisture trapped in PVC fabric, seams, and inner chambers creates a breeding ground for mold and mildew. This causes stubborn stains, musty odors, and hidden hygiene risks that affect customer experience and repeat bookings.
- Extends Equipment Lifespan: Long-term water retention accelerates fabric aging, peeling, and seam degumming. Timely and complete drying maintains the tensile strength and air tightness of commercial-grade materials, greatly reducing wear and tear and lowering repair and replacement costs.
- Guarantees Operational Safety: Fully dried slide surfaces eliminate slippery and sticky residues, preventing user slips and falls during subsequent events. It also avoids material deterioration that may cause safety hazards such as air leakage and rupture.
- Maintains Commercial Value: Well-maintained, dry, and clean inflatable slides deliver a professional venue image, helping commercial operators build stable word-of-mouth and market competitiveness.
Pre-Drying Preparation Steps (Must-Follow)
Complete pre-drying preparation lays the foundation for thorough and efficient drying. Skipping these steps easily leads to residual hidden moisture and incomplete drying results.
1. Fully Deflate the Equipment
Turn off the blower completely and disconnect the power supply to allow the water slide to deflate fully and naturally. A fully flattened state exposes all hidden folds, inner chambers, and dead corners, preventing moisture from being trapped in inflated crevices.
2. Remove All Standing Water
Manually wipe surface accumulated water with clean, dry towels, or use a professional wet-dry vacuum to suck up ponding on sliding surfaces, corners, and connection gaps. Removing bulk standing water first drastically shortens the subsequent air-drying cycle and improves overall drying uniformity.
3. Select a Ventilated Drying Area
Place the flattened slide in a dry, well-ventilated, and sunny open area. Avoid shaded, damp corners or crowded enclosed spaces. Sufficient air circulation and natural sunlight are the most efficient and safest drying conditions for commercial inflatable PVC materials.

Step-by-Step Guide to Dry Commercial Inflatable Water Slides
Follow this standardized commercial drying process to ensure zero residual moisture both on the surface and inside the slide:
Step 1: Towel Wipe All Visible Surfaces & Dead Corners
Use lint-free dry towels to thoroughly wipe the entire slide surface. Focus on high-moisture areas including stitching seams, folded corners, cushion pockets, and slide edges. Remove all water stains and residual moisture to reduce the burden of natural air drying and avoid partial dampness.
Step 2: Partial Re-Inflation for Internal Air Circulation
After surface wiping, partially re-inflate the water slide properly. A moderately expanded structure keeps internal supporting chambers unobstructed, allowing air to circulate freely inside. This key step eliminates hidden moisture in inner cavities that cannot be processed by external wiping alone, fundamentally preventing internal mold growth.
Step 3: Open All Zippers & Air Vents
Fully open all reserved air vents, drainage ports, and access zippers of the slide. Maximize internal and external air convection to eliminate damp air pockets inside the equipment and ensure consistent drying of both internal and external structures.
Step 4: Full Natural Air Drying & Regular Rotation
Place the partially inflated slide in direct sunlight and ventilated environment for continuous air drying for several hours. Regularly flip and rotate the equipment to ensure uniform sun exposure and air contact on all sides, avoiding local long-term dampness caused by uneven placement.
Step 5: Full Inspection of Seams, Chambers & Folds
After preliminary air drying, conduct a comprehensive manual inspection. Focus on hidden parts such as stitching seams, layered folds, internal chambers, and zipper gaps. Confirm no damp touch, water traces, or humid air accumulation to ensure 100% complete drying before storage.

Effective Drying Methods for Humid, Cloudy or Rainy Weather
Unfavorable weather with no sunlight and high humidity greatly slows down natural drying and easily causes residual moisture. Use the following professional alternative methods to ensure standard drying results:
- Equip high-power blowers and fans: Use industrial blowers to continuously blow air into the slide's internal cavities through inflation ports, and place standing fans around the equipment to accelerate surface air flow, quickly evaporating residual moisture in dead corners.
- Dry under a ventilated canopy: Set up a rainproof and sunshade canopy to avoid dew and rain erosion while maintaining unobstructed surrounding ventilation, ensuring continuous drying in humid weather.
- Indoor dehumidifier assisted drying: For indoor maintenance workshops, turn on a dehumidifier to reduce ambient air humidity, cooperate with fan circulation, and create a low-humidity drying environment suitable for inflatable equipment.
Common Drying Mistakes to Avoid
Many commercial equipment damage and mold problems stem from incorrect drying habits. Avoid these typical operational errors to protect your equipment:
- Storing slightly damp slides: Never fold and store the inflatable with even minor dampness. Closed storage environment accelerates mold and mildew reproduction, causing irreversible fabric staining and material aging.
- Ignoring hidden moisture dead corners: Surface dryness does not represent internal dryness. Never skip the inspection of seams, folds, and inner chambers, where residual moisture is most likely to hide.
- Using high-temperature heat sources for drying: Do not use heat lamps, high-temperature heaters, or direct fire sources to bake the slide. Excessive temperature will damage the PVC coating, cause material hardening, cracking, and degumming, and greatly shorten equipment service life.
- Overexposure under intense midday sun: While sunlight aids drying, prolonged intense UV exposure causes color fading and material brittleness. Arrange drying time reasonably and avoid long-term extreme sun exposure.
Professional Post-Drying Storage Guide
Complete drying plus standardized storage ensures long-term stable performance of commercial inflatable water slides and supports repeated high-frequency commercial use.
1. Final Comprehensive Moisture Check
Before packing and folding, perform a final full inspection of the entire equipment, focusing on zippers, seams, inner cavities, and folded layers. Confirm no dampness, water stains, or musty odor to eliminate hidden risks.
2. Timely Cleaning & Sanitization
Remove surface dust, stains, and residual dirt, and perform professional sanitization with inflatable-safe non-bleach disinfectants. This maintains equipment hygiene, prevents bacterial growth during storage, and meets commercial venue health and safety standards.
3. Dry, Constant-Temperature Storage Environment
Store the folded inflatable water slide in a cool, dry, well-ventilated, and constant-temperature warehouse. Avoid damp basements, high-temperature enclosed spaces, and direct long-term extrusion. A scientific storage environment prevents material aging, mildew, and deformation.
